Brief summary

This is a clinical research trial to evaluate the efficacy of delivering exercise therapy for knee pain via the Internet utilizing an algorithm designed to adjust a home exercise program based on user input. The investigators hypothesize that exercise therapy can be delivered safely and effectively with increased participant satisfaction compared to the current standard.

Interventions

OTHERPDF Exercise Sheets

A sheet of six exercises with descriptions on how to perform them properly

OTHERAlgorithm based Exercise Videos

The algorithm will adjust the exercises in each session based upon the participant's feedback.

OTHERLimited Exercise Videos

Video of 6 exercises that provide instruction on how to perform the exercises

Inclusion criteria

* Age 18-64 with anterior knee pain * Have computer access * Cleared for exercise by a medical professional, if not possible or a medical professional on the study team over the phone and the PAR-Q (Physical Activity Readiness Questionnaire) * Have consented to participate in the trial

Exclusion criteria

* Age \< 18 or \> 64 * Screened as unsafe for exercise by a medical professional or the, study team and/ or Screened out by the PAR-Q * Does not consent to the trial

Design outcomes

Primary

MeasureTime frameDescription
The 3 and 6 week survey data evaluating efficacy of the algorithm6 monthsEach participant will be asked at the 3, 6 and 12 week mark to fill out a survey questionnaire that evaluates their knee pain to determine if their knee pain has improved.

Secondary

MeasureTime frameDescription
Participant compliance6 monthsWe will ask the participant at the 3, 6 and 12 week mark questions concerning whether they enjoyed the video exercises and whether they would do them again.
Safety6 monthsThe screening questionnaires will be evaluated for their safety and efficacy. This will be evaluated by having followup at the 3, 6 and 12 week marks and asking if the participant had any adverse event either via phone calls or survey questionnaire.
